What is the name of Gauley Bridge's airport?
Gauley Bridge has just one airport, Yeager Airport (CRW).
How far is Yeager Airport (CRW) from central Gauley Bridge?
Yeager Airport (CRW) is 40 kilometres from downtown Gauley Bridge, so expect a decent commute into the city.
What airport is best to fly into Gauley Bridge?
A flight to Gauley Bridge means coming in to land at Yeager Airport (CRW). Jump off the plane, collect your luggage and you'll be 40 kilometres from the downtown streets.
How many airlines fly to Gauley Bridge?
Gauley Bridge is serviced by 5 air carriers from 6 worldwide airports.
Which airlines fly to Gauley Bridge?
Delta operates most of the flights to Gauley Bridge. Grabbing a Delta flight from Atlanta is the preferred way of getting there.
How many nonstop flights are there to Gauley Bridge?
Flying to a new place is much more fun when there aren't any stopovers to slow you down. If you're making your way to Gauley Bridge, the fantastic news is that there are roughly 70 direct flights operating each week.
Where are the most popular flights to Gauley Bridge departing from?
Travellers often jet off from Atlanta, Charlotte and Chicago airports when going to Gauley Bridge.
How long is the flight to Gauley Bridge Airport?
If you're heading to Gauley Bridge from Atlanta, you'll have a flight duration of 1 hour and 24 minutes. Those jetting off from Charlotte can expect to be airborne for 1 hour and 22 minutes. From Chicago it's about 1 hour and 43 minutes away.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Gauley Bridge?
The secret is to be prepared before you get to airport security. That way, you'll be stepping onto that plane to Gauley Bridge in a flash. Follow these tips and get your vacation off to a great start:

  • Your ID and travel documents will need to be inspected by airport security personnel. Keep them someplace accessible so you don't have to dig around for them.
  • The X-ray machine comes next. Empty your pockets and remove anything that is likely to set off the scanner's alarm. This includes items like earphones or headphones, as well as heavy coats or jackets. They'll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
  • For just a few minutes, you'll have to unplug from technology. Your phone, laptop and any other electronic gadgets must also be sent through the scanner.
  • Don't forget to remove liquids and gels from your carry-on bag. They often need to be sent through the X-ray separately. Each item should be in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and everything must fit inside a single qu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
  • The right choice of footwear can save you several valuable minutes. Hiking boots are often required to be removed and X-rayed separately. Slip-on sneakers are usually not.
  • Sharp items like knives are not allowed on board. They'll be confiscated at security, so pack them in your checked suitcase.
